Written by Desplechin and Kent Jones, Jimmy P. will tell us the true story of the encounter and developing friendship between two men who would never normally have met, and who appear to have nothing in common.
In other words, Del Toro's character – Picard, a Plains Indian of the Blackfeet nation who returns from WWII, travels to the famous Winter Hospital in Kansas. There, he meets Amalric's character – Devereux, whose compassion and understanding of Native American culture bonds the pair.
But, in case you've missed the official synopsis for the movie, here's more details:
“At the end of World War II, Jimmy Picard, a Native American Blackfoot who fought in France, is admitted to Topeka Military Hospital in Kansas – an institution specializing in mental illness. Jimmy suffers from numerous symptoms: dizzy spells, temporary blindness, hearing loss… and withdrawal. In the absence of any physiological causes, he is diagnosed as schizophrenic. Nevertheless, the hospital management decides to seek the opinion of Georges Devereux, a French anthropologist, psychoanalyst and specialist in Native American culture.”
Beside Del Toro and Amalric, the rest of Jimmy P. cast includes Elya Baskin, Gina McKee, Larry Pine and Joseph Cross.
